Ingredients:

  • 1 tbsp dry sherry (drinking kind-not cooking sherry)
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• 1/4 cup water
  • 1/2 tsp ground ginger
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da

Directions:

  1. Add all ingredients, except baking soda, and mix.
  2. Add baking soda and mix.
  3. It will begin to froth, and that's normal.
  4. Place meat (beef, chicken, pork, venison) in resealable plastic bag and refrigerate for 20 minutes up to several hours.
  5. Grill or stir-fry meats.
  6. Note: Do not leave meat in marinade overnight, as it will soften and flavor meats too much.
